BOARD OF GOVERNORS.
The regular monthly meeting of the High School Board of Governors, held yesterday, was attended by the Rev. Dr Stuart (chairman), Hon. W. H. Reynolds, Rev. A. R. Fitchett, and Dr Brown. The Secretary reported that a number of the Strath Taicri perpetual leaseholders had failed to pay 50 per cent, of their arrears, as Recommended by the late Commission.—A j.egojutiou was passed urging the Land Board jbo take step;? to enforce payment. Applications were received from- John Mathieson and Donald Henderson for the. purchase of several sections in the totornahin of Arden.—lt was decided to adyertjao the; sections for sale. Accounts amounting to L 713 Us 8d were passed for payment, . - • The chairman and the" Rev. Mr Fitchett were appointed to draw up the annual-report fo the Minister for Education.
